Are Tree Roots really break through concrete?
Concrete is a durable and tough material. However it isn’t immune to the force of the roots of trees. If the tree’s roots remain unchecked, they can expand and grow and push on the top of concrete, causing cracks, chips, or even a complete break. This can be an hazard for pedestrians and pedestrians, but could also pose an extremely dangerous hazard to the concrete’s structure.
What’s the cause behind tree Roots to damage concrete?
There are many factors that cause damage by tree roots. These include:
- Conditions of the soil soil’s condition isn’t well-drained or compacted or is not draining trees could be pushed upwards in search for moisture. This may increase the pressure on the concrete’s surface.
- The species of tree: Certain species of trees are more aggressive in comparison to other species in relation to their root growth and roots. For example, willow trees are well-known for their huge root systems, while oak trees have strong, deep roots that can cause serious destruction for concrete constructions.
- It is the age that a tree is: old a tree gets, the larger its root system will become which increases the chance for destruction of concrete buildings.
How to stop the Tree Roots from causing damage concrete
To ensure that tree roots don’t damage concrete, it’s essential to take preventive measures . For examples:
- Prudent tree-planting: If you are you plant trees, be sure that you choose a species suitable for the site and plant it at an area that is away from concrete structures to decrease the possibility of damage by roots.
- Regular tree maintenance Regular pruning and maintaining trees will help to control the growth of roots, and lower the possibility of causing damage on concrete structure.
- The correct soil conditions and treatment and maintenance of soil can aid in ensuring that the tree’s roots are provided with the ideal conditions to grow and expand within, thereby reducing the risk of damaging concrete structures.

Do tree roots cause damage to underground pipes?
Yes , tree roots could cause significant damage to pipes that are underground as they seek out food and water. This could lead to blocks or leaks, which could lead to complete failure of the pipes.
Are you able to remove tree’s roots without cutting into the tree?
In certain situations, it’s possible to get the tree’s roots removed, without having to cut down the tree, but this requires the expertise of an arborist certified. If the roots cause serious damages to concrete buildings The tree may require removal to stop any further damage from happening.
Concrete can be repaired after the damage caused by tree roots?
Concrete can be repaired following root damage caused by trees, however, it is vital to pinpoint the root of the issue to prevent it from happening another time in the future. This could mean taking down the tree or making adjustments to the soil’s conditions to allow the proper growth that of the roots.
